Minimal Linux environment/system?

What is the bare minimum computer (not talking about configuration) which can run Linux kernel? Colloquially, we say “you can run Linux on washing machine” – what would that washing machine have to boot kernel and execute bash commands? Of course, it would require CPU with supported architecture, RAM and what else?

Or lets reformulate the question – if I wanted to build the computer from scratch using some mainstream microcontroller, which components that computer must have? Think Raspberry Pi Zero but even less hardware – no network, USB or display output. Just a board with bootable kernel turning LED on.

Theoretically, of course. I’m not planning to build it, I’m just interested how bare-bones computer can be. I’ve read something on this topic but long time ago but I can’t find it anymore.
